    Liverpool retain interest in Napoli left-back Faouzi Ghoulam with Moreno swap possible
    J
    please log in to view this image

    Napoli left-back Faouzi Ghoulam is of interest to Liverpool this summer with the Italian side having an £11m bid rejected for Alberto Moreno, say reports

    Liverpool fans are divided after learning that the club have turned down an £11m offer for Alberto Moreno .
    The Reds are keen to recoup as much as £15m for the left-back and rejected an approach from Serie A side Napoli on Thursday.

    Despite being the only senior left-back in the squad, Moreno played second fiddle to James Milner for virtually the entirety of last season.

    Liverpool had been keen to secure the services of Fulham's teenage sensation Ryan Sessegnon earlier this summer, but interest has since cooled
    Both Gianluca Di Marzio from Sky Sports Italia and Simon Jones from the Daily Mail say the Reds retain an interest in Ghoulam after links to the Algerian left-back emerged earlier this month.

    Napoli’s failed attempt to sign Alberto Moreno could make this interesting, and it’s suggested by Di Marzio that a potential swap deal has not been ruled out.
